SaveFileDialog是用于選擇保存文件的對話框,ShowDialog方法用于顯示對話框并獲取用戶的操作結果。使用SaveFileDialog的ShowDialog方法的一般步驟如下:
SaveFileDialog saveFileDialog1 = new SaveFileDialog();
saveFileDialog1.Filter = "Text files (*.txt)|*.txt|All files (*.*)|*.*";
saveFileDialog1.FileName = "example.txt";
DialogResult result = saveFileDialog1.ShowDialog();
if (result == DialogResult.OK)
{
// 用戶點擊了保存按鈕
string filePath = saveFileDialog1.FileName;
// 保存文件邏輯
}
else if (result == DialogResult.Cancel)
{
// 用戶點擊了取消按鈕
}
在ShowDialog方法調用后,根據用戶的操作結果,可以通過DialogResult枚舉值來判斷用戶是點擊了保存按鈕還是取消按鈕,從而執行相應的邏輯操作。